About this route:
A direct, nonstop flight between Minot Air Force Base (MIB), Minot, North Dakota, United States and Lubang Airport (LBX), Lubang, Occidental Mindoro, Philippines would travel a Great Circle distance of 7,440 miles (or 11,974 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the large distance between Minot Air Force Base and Lubang Airport, the route shown on this map most likely appears curved because of this reason.

Facts about Minot Air Force Base (MIB):
- On 30 August 2007, a B-52 took off from Minot AFB carrying six cruise missiles with W-80 nuclear warheads to Barksdale AFB in northwest Louisiana.
- The 862d Combat Support Group was deactivated on 31 July 1972, with host unit duties being taken over by the 91st Combat Support Group.
- The closest airport to Minot Air Force Base (MIB) is Minot International Airport (MOT), which is located only 12 miles (19 kilometers) SSE of MIB.
- In addition to being known as "Minot Air Force Base", another name for MIB is "Minot AFB".
- The furthest airport from Minot Air Force Base (MIB) is Margaret River Airport (MGV), which is located 10,320 miles (16,609 kilometers) away in Margaret River, Western Australia, Australia.
- In 1961, the Air Force selected the land around Minot for a new Minuteman I ICBM complex.
Facts about Lubang Airport (LBX):
- Lubang Airport (LBX) currently has only 1 runway.
- The closest airport to Lubang Airport (LBX) is Mamburao Airport (MBO), which is located 56 miles (90 kilometers) SE of LBX.
- The furthest airport from Lubang Airport (LBX) is Brigadeiro Camarão Airport (BVH), which is nearly antipodal to Lubang Airport (meaning Lubang Airport is almost on the exact opposite side of the Earth from Brigadeiro Camarão Airport), and is located 12,355 miles (19,884 kilometers) away in Vilhena, Rondônia, Brazil.
- In addition to being known as "Lubang Airport", another name for LBX is "Paliparan ng Lubang".
- Because of Lubang Airport's relatively low elevation of 43 feet, planes can take off or land at Lubang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
